Application of Big Data and Artificial Intelligence in Architectural Design
With the progress and development of the times, science and technology have gradually developed towards specialization and integration, and the quantitative degree has gradually become an important symbol to measure the degree of discipline development, including architectural design. Under the background of big data, architectural design is facing severe challenges of informationization, technology and sustainable development. In architectural design, the design that used to rely on the personal experience and intuition of architects has been gradually eliminated, and the traditional architectural design means can no longer meet the needs of modern architecture. Under this background, we can introduce the outstanding achievements of disciplines into the direction of architectural design, provide a brand-new “methodology” for architectural design, and build a brand-new architectural design theory and method system. With the continuous development of artificial intelligence, new methods have appeared in the field of architectural design. Firstly, the design conditions include many fields, such as humanistic features, geographic information, construction technology and entity functional space, which not only include quantitative engineering data, but also include qualitative analysis of users' psychological feelings and evaluation information. In architectural design, we should not only pay attention to raster data, but also pay attention to vector data, so people can't make clear the actual value of architectural design data without auxiliary tools. Therefore, it is necessary to actively pay attention to the application of data in architectural design, and consider architectural design as a complex system in order to build a systematic and perfect architectural design system.
